Quick answer
Mercury is a boy name meaning "to trade; wages".
Pronunciation: American English /ˈmɜɹ.kjə.ɹi/; British English /ˈmɜː.kjʊ.ɹi/.
Meaning and history
This name comes from the Latin Mercurius, probably derived from Latin mercor "to trade" or merces "wages". This was the name of the Roman god of trade, merchants, and travellers, later equated with the Greek god Hermes. This is also the name of the first planet in the solar system and a metallic chemical element, both named for the god.
